System and method for household grocery management

Abstract

A system for household grocery management is provided. The system includes a bar code scanner ( 22 ) operable to scan a bar code on a grocery item and to provide bar code data obtained thereby. The system also includes a computer system ( 20 ) coupled to receive the bar code data provided by the bar code scanner ( 22 ). The computer system ( 20 ) has a fixed data storage storing a grocery inventory ( 26 ) and a processor executing a grocery management application ( 24 ). The grocery management application ( 24 ) operates to process the bar code data to identify a scanned grocery item, to maintain the grocery inventory ( 26 ), and to generate a replenishment list ( 32 ) of grocery items based upon differences between current grocery inventory ( 26 ) and defined full levels for the household ( 10 ).

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A system for household grocery management, comprising: 
 a bar code scanner operable to scan a bar code on a grocery item and to provide bar code data obtained thereby; and    a computer system coupled to receive the bar code data provided by the bar code scanner, the computer system comprising: 
 a fixed data storage storing a grocery inventory; and  
 a processor executing a grocery management application, the grocery management application operating: 
 to process the bar code data to identify a scanned grocery item;  
 to maintain the grocery inventory; and  
 to generate a replenishment list of grocery items based upon differences between current grocery inventory and defined full levels for the household.  
 
   
     
     
         2 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the grocery inventory further includes information cross referencing bar codes to grocery items.  
     
     
         3 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the grocery inventory further includes information defining full levels for grocery items in the household.  
     
     
         4 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the grocery management application further operates to communicate the replenishment list to a grocery store across a communications network.  
     
     
         5 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the grocery management application further operates to communicate the replenishment list to a grocery clearing house across a communications network, the grocery clearing house providing service to a plurality of grocery stores.  
     
     
         6 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the grocery management application further operates: 
 to add the scanned grocery item to the grocery inventory if the scanned grocery item is new;    to delete the scanned grocery item from the grocery inventory if the scanned grocery item is used.    
     
     
         7 . The system of  claim 6 , wherein: 
 the bar code scanner is further operable to provide data indicating whether a scanned grocery item is new or used; and    the grocery management application uses the indicating data to determine whether to add or delete the scanned grocery item from the grocery inventory.    
     
     
         8 . The system of  claim 7 , wherein the bar code scanner has a first mode and a second mode selectable by a user, and wherein the bar code scanner indicates that a scanned grocery item is new when the bar code scanner is in the first mode, and the bar code scanner indicates that a scanned grocery item is used when the bar code scanner is in the second mode.  
     
     
         9 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ein: 
 a bar code scanner is further operable to scan a bar code on a coupon and to provide coupon data obtained thereby, the coupon data including a discounted grocery item and an expiration date;    the fixed data storage further stores a coupon list, the coupon list representing coupons; and    the grocery management application further operates to process the coupon data, to add a scanned coupon to the coupon list, and to delete expired coupons from the coupon list.    
     
     
         10 . The system of  claim 9 , wherein the grocery management application further operates to suggest grocery items to be included in the replenishment list based upon coupons in the coupon list.  
     
     
         11 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ein: 
 the fixed data storage further stores a recipe book, the recipe book including a plurality of recipes for making meals; and    the grocery management application further operates to process a selected recipe and to add grocery items to the replenishment list if needed as ingredients for the selected recipe.    
     
     
         12 . A method for household grocery management, comprising: 
 maintaining a grocery inventory for a household using a bar code scanner to scan new and used grocery items;    determining shortages based upon current grocery inventory and defined full inventory levels; and    generating a replenishment list based upon the determined shortages.    
     
     
         13 . The method of  claim 12 , further comprising sending the replenishment list to a grocery store across a communications network.  
     
     
         14 . The method of  claim 12 , further comprising sending the replenishment list to a grocery clearing house across a communications network, the grocery clearing house servicing a plurality of grocery stores.  
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 12 , further comprising: 
 determining additional grocery items needed as ingredients for selected recipes from a recipe book; and    adding the additional grocery items to the replenishment list.    
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 12 , further comprising: 
 maintaining a coupon list of currently valid coupons;    suggesting grocery items to be added to the replenishment list based upon expiring coupons; and    allowing modifications to be made to the replenishment list.    
     
     
         17 . A method for household grocery management, comprising: 
 allowing a user to select a recipe from a recipe book;    determining unavailable ingredients based upon current grocery inventory;    identifying substitutes from the current grocery inventory for the unavailable ingredients; and    displaying the recipe including the substitutes identified for the user to use in preparing a meal.    
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 17 , further comprising: 
 obtaining meal parameters from the user if a recipe is not selected;    analyzing recipes in the recipe book together with the current grocery inventory and meal parameters; and    displaying a suggested recipe to the user based upon the current grocery inventory and meal parameters.    
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 18 , wherein the meal parameters obtained comprise a type of meal and a number of people to be served.
